Financial health, per its FY2025 accounts

The accounts state that the Trust transferred its school operations to the Dean Close Foundation, resulting in an exceptional charge and a significant reduction in net assets from £40.1m to £25.5m. Per the trustees' report, the remaining resources are considered sufficient to support the ongoing work at Oak Hill College, with no material uncertainties identified regarding going concern.

What the accounts disclose

Reserves policy: 5% p.a. limit on spending of investments (held: £11.2m)
a 5% p.a. limit, set by the Trustees, on the spending of the investments on ordinary activities has been in place for some time. — page 7
